What Is a Fire Suite Electric?

A fire suite is a great way to change the look of your room without having to install traditional fireplace. These suites come in a variety of finishes and styles and are easy to put in.

electric fire suites near me  consists of a mantelpiece and surround as well as an electric fire. They can be fitted on flat walls or in traditional chimney breasts. They can be controlled remotely and used to provide supplemental heating.


Aesthetics

Electric fire suites are an excellent alternative if you wish to experience the warmth of a fireplace, but without the hassle and cost of constructing a wood or gas fireplace. These units can be easily installed and used in any room, without the necessity of chimneys or venting. They also produce no combustion-related fumes or smoke and do not require flammable fuel so they are safe for children and the elderly. They are equipped with modern technology like LED lights that produce realistic flame pictures and wood-like smoldering effects. You can also select models with adjustable lighting to enhance the effect based on ambient light in your space.

There are many types of fireplace suites. These include full suites with an edging and a mantelpiece. Full suites are ideal for people who prefer a traditional look and have enough space to create an impressive feature in their home. These suites usually have an electric fire inset with mantelpiece or surround. Some of these suites come with shelves that can be used for additional storage or a place to display personal touches.

A hole-in-the-wall fire is another option. It can be put up on the wall or inside the form of a cavity. These are a great option for those who don't have the space to install an inset fireplace, or prefer a modern and minimalist style. These models may be a little more expensive than freestanding units that are standard, but they're easier to install and don't require any additional wiring.

Many of these fireplaces have an remote control, which means you can alter the settings from the comfort of your couch. You can also change the colour of the flames to match your decor. Some models are equipped with a timer so you can set the fire to shut down automatically.

Safety

Electric fireplace suites are a safe alternative to traditional solid fuel or wood-burning fires. They offer simulated heat, that is free of sparks, flames or fumes, and they do not release carbon monoxide. This makes them a great choice for those concerned about their home's environmental footprint or those for whom a chimney is not feasible. They do not require a venting system or chimney to be constructed, making them incredibly convenient and easy to install in any room.

There are a few measures homeowners can take to protect themselves and their pets from electrical fires. It is essential to check the electrical cords in electric fireplaces for signs of wear. If you find any problems, such as exposed wires or damaged connectors, make sure you replace them as soon as you can. It is also not recommended to place cords in furniture or under carpets.

Burning smell and smoke are obvious indicators of an electrical fire, so it is crucial to act quickly to stop the spread of the fire. Additionally, it's essential to check regularly your home's smoke alarms for indications of malfunction or failure of the battery. Also, you should have a well-established evacuation plan, and practice fire drills at your home with your family members.

It is important to check whether the electric fire set you are looking at was recall by the manufacturer prior to buying. This will ensure that you receive timely notices of recalls and take the appropriate precautions. It is also recommended to have an electrician who is certified inspect your fire suite every so often. An experienced electrician will be in a position to determine any issues and make the necessary repairs. Additionally, they will be able to give you professional advice on how to use your fire suite safely.

Heat output

The amount of heat generated by an electric fire suite is determined by a variety of factors. The first and most important factor is the heater's BTU output. This measurement measures how much heat the fireplace can produce per hour. It is an important factor to take into consideration when choosing an electric fireplace suite for your home. Choosing a fireplace with an impressive BTU output will ensure that your room is warm and comfortable all the year, no matter the time of year.

The way the heater is vented is yet another aspect that affects the heat output. Vented electric fires usually have an air-flow fan to circulate the air inside the unit, ensuring it is warm and efficient. This helps avoid hot and cool spots that could cause uneven heating in the room. Ask your retailer if you have questions about the BTU output.

Installation

If you're thinking about installing an electric fire suite it's a good idea to consult an electrician who is licensed to ensure that the electrical system of your home is able to handle the power demands. They will be able to upgrade the wiring in your home, and ensure that the connections are safe for use with the fireplace. They can also advise you on what type of fireplace is the best fit for your home and style.

A fireplace suite is made up of four main components: an inset fire (electric or gas), a surround/mantelpiece, a hearth and a back panel. In addition to these, a suite can also include a choice of fireside options like coal, pebbles or logs. These options can be used together to create the perfect design for your space.

If you're considering installing an electric fire suite it is essential to ensure that the wall it will be installed on is suitable for the installation. It must be load-bearing and be able to support the weight of the fire. If not, you'll need to reinforce the wall or have it strengthened by a carpenter before proceeding.

It is also important to ensure that the fixings are capable of supporting the weight of the fireplace. It is essential to make sure that the hole in which the fireplace will be placed is the right dimension. Otherwise, the fireplace may not fit.

A quality electric fire suite comes with a user's guide that gives step-by-step instructions for assembling the various components of the unit. It will also provide troubleshooting suggestions and outline security guidelines to help avoid common mistakes during installation. It's recommended to wear protective eyewear and gloves when working with electrical equipment.
